********* Start testing of tst_QMetaObject_CompatQArg *********
Config: Using QtTest library 6.12.0, Qt 6.12.0 (arm64-little_endian-lp64 shared (dynamic) release build; by Apple LLVM 16.0.0 (clang-1600.0.26.3)), macos 14.3.0
PASS   : tst_QMetaObject_CompatQArg::initTestCase()
PASS   : tst_QMetaObject_CompatQArg::connectSlotsByName()
PASS   : tst_QMetaObject_CompatQArg::invokeMetaMember()
PASS   : tst_QMetaObject_CompatQArg::invokeMetaMemberNoMacros()
PASS   : tst_QMetaObject_CompatQArg::invokePointer()
PASS   : tst_QMetaObject_CompatQArg::invokeQueuedMetaMember()
PASS   : tst_QMetaObject_CompatQArg::invokeQueuedMetaMemberNoMacro()
PASS   : tst_QMetaObject_CompatQArg::invokeQueuedPointer()
PASS   : tst_QMetaObject_CompatQArg::invokeBlockingQueuedMetaMember()
PASS   : tst_QMetaObject_CompatQArg::invokeBlockingQueuedMetaMemberNoMacros()
PASS   : tst_QMetaObject_CompatQArg::invokeBlockingQueuedPointer()
PASS   : tst_QMetaObject_CompatQArg::invokeCustomTypes()
PASS   : tst_QMetaObject_CompatQArg::invokeMetaConstructor()
PASS   : tst_QMetaObject_CompatQArg::invokeMetaConstructorNoMacro()
PASS   : tst_QMetaObject_CompatQArg::invokeTypedefTypes()
PASS   : tst_QMetaObject_CompatQArg::invokeException()
PASS   : tst_QMetaObject_CompatQArg::invokeQueuedAutoRegister()
PASS   : tst_QMetaObject_CompatQArg::invokeFreeFunction()
PASS   : tst_QMetaObject_CompatQArg::invokeBind()
PASS   : tst_QMetaObject_CompatQArg::qtMetaObjectInheritance()
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(empty)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(null)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(function)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(spaces)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(void)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(void spaces)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(void*)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(void* spaces)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(function ptr)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(function ptr spaces)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(function ptr void*)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(function ptr void* spaces)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(template args)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(void template args)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(void* template args)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(template-args-void-function-ptr)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(template-args-nested-1)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(template-args-nested-2)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(template-args-nested-3)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(rettype)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(rettype void template)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const rettype)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const ref)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(reference)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const1)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const2)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const3)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const4)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const5)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const6)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const7)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const8)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const9)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const10)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const11)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const12)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const13)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(const14)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(QVector)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(QVector1)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(MyQVector)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(MyQVector1)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(refref)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(char-star-star)
PASS   : tst_QMetaObject_CompatQArg::normalizedSignature(invalid1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(null)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(empty)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(all_whitespaces)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(simple)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(white)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(const1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(const2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template3)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template4)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template5)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template6)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template7)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template8)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template9)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template10)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template11)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(template_sub)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(value1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(value2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(constInName1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(constInName2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(constInName3)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(constInName4)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(class)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(struct)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(struct2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(enum)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(void)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(QList)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(QVector)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(refref)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(refref2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(long1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(long2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(long3)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(long double)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(signed char)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(unsigned char)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(signed short)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(unsigned short)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(short unsigned)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(array1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(array2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(array3)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(nttp1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(nttp2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(nttp3)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(nttp4)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(invalid)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(anonym1)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(anonym2)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(anonym3)
PASS   : tst_QMetaObject_CompatQArg::normalizedType(anonym4)
PASS   : tst_QMetaObject_CompatQArg::customPropertyType()
PASS   : tst_QMetaObject_CompatQArg::customQVectorSuffix()
PASS   : tst_QMetaObject_CompatQArg::keysToValue(MyClass)
PASS   : tst_QMetaObject_CompatQArg::keysToValue(MyClass2)
PASS   : tst_QMetaObject_CompatQArg::propertyNotify()
PASS   : tst_QMetaObject_CompatQArg::propertyConstant()
PASS   : tst_QMetaObject_CompatQArg::propertyFinal()
PASS   : tst_QMetaObject_CompatQArg::propertyVirtual()
PASS   : tst_QMetaObject_CompatQArg::propertyOverride()
PASS   : tst_QMetaObject_CompatQArg::metaType()
PASS   : tst_QMetaObject_CompatQArg::stdSet()
PASS   : tst_QMetaObject_CompatQArg::classInfo()
PASS   : tst_QMetaObject_CompatQArg::metaMethod()
PASS   : tst_QMetaObject_CompatQArg::metaMethodNoMacro()
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(indexOfMethod_data())
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(deleteLater())
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(value6Changed())
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(value7Changed(QString))
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(destroyed())
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(myQListChanged(MyQList<int>))
XFAIL  : tst_QMetaObject_CompatQArg::indexOfMethod(myQListChanged(MyQVector<int>)) Qt 6 QVector -> QList kludge getting in the way
   Loc: [/Users/qt/work/qt/qtbase/tests/auto/corelib/kernel/qmetaobject/tst_qmetaobject.cpp(2973)]
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(myQListChanged(MyQVector<int>))
PASS   : tst_QMetaObject_CompatQArg::indexOfMethod(myQVectorChanged(MyQVector<double>))
PASS   : tst_QMetaObject_CompatQArg::firstMethod(own method)
PASS   : tst_QMetaObject_CompatQArg::firstMethod(parent method)
PASS   : tst_QMetaObject_CompatQArg::firstMethod(invalid)
PASS   : tst_QMetaObject_CompatQArg::indexOfMethodPMF()
PASS   : tst_QMetaObject_CompatQArg::signalOffset(QObject)
PASS   : tst_QMetaObject_CompatQArg::signalOffset(tst_QMetaObject)
PASS   : tst_QMetaObject_CompatQArg::signalOffset(QtTestObject)
PASS   : tst_QMetaObject_CompatQArg::signalCount(QObject)
PASS   : tst_QMetaObject_CompatQArg::signalCount(tst_QMetaObject)
PASS   : tst_QMetaObject_CompatQArg::signalCount(QtTestObject)
PASS   : tst_QMetaObject_CompatQArg::signal(QObject::dest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::signal(QObject::destroyed())
PASS   : tst_QMetaObject_CompatQArg::signal(QObject::objectNameChanged(QString))
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::destroyed())
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::objectNameChanged(QString))
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::value6Changed())
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::value7Changed(QString))
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::myQListChanged(MyQList<int>))
PASS   : tst_QMetaObject_CompatQArg::signal(tst_QMetaObject_CompatQArg::myQVectorChanged(MyQVector<double>))
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::destroyed())
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::objectNameChanged(QString))
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::sig0())
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::sig1(QString))
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::sig10(QString,QString,QString,QString,QString,QString,QString,QString,QString,QString))
PASS   : tst_QMetaObject_CompatQArg::signal(QtTestObject::sigWithOneUnregisteredParameterType(QString,MyForwardDeclaredType))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QObject::dest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QObject::destroyed())
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QObject::objectNameChanged(QString))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::destroyed())
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::objectNameChanged(QString))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::value6Changed())
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::value7Changed(QString))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::myQListChanged(MyQList<int>))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(tst_QMetaObject_CompatQArg::myQVectorChanged(MyQVector<double>))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::destroyed(QObject*))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::destroyed())
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::objectNameChanged(QString))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::sig0())
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::sig1(QString))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::sig10(QString,QString,QString,QString,QString,QString,QString,QString,QString,QString))
PASS   : tst_QMetaObject_CompatQArg::signalIndex(QtTestObject::sigWithOneUnregisteredParameterType(QString,MyForwardDeclaredType))
PASS   : tst_QMetaObject_CompatQArg::enumDebugStream(verbosity=0)
PASS   : tst_QMetaObject_CompatQArg::enumDebugStream(verbosity=1)
PASS   : tst_QMetaObject_CompatQArg::enumDebugStream(verbosity=2)
PASS   : tst_QMetaObject_CompatQArg::enumDebugStream(verbosity=3)
PASS   : tst_QMetaObject_CompatQArg::inherits(MyClass inherits QObject)
PASS   : tst_QMetaObject_CompatQArg::inherits(QObject inherits MyClass)
PASS   : tst_QMetaObject_CompatQArg::inherits(MyClass inherits MyClass)
PASS   : tst_QMetaObject_CompatQArg::inherits(MyClassSubclass inherits QObject)
PASS   : tst_QMetaObject_CompatQArg::inherits(MyClassSubclass2 inherits QObject)
PASS   : tst_QMetaObject_CompatQArg::inherits(MyClassSubclass2 inherits MyClass2)
PASS   : tst_QMetaObject_CompatQArg::notifySignalsInParentClass()
PASS   : tst_QMetaObject_CompatQArg::connectByMetaMethodToPMF()
PASS   : tst_QMetaObject_CompatQArg::connectByMetaMethodToFunctor()
PASS   : tst_QMetaObject_CompatQArg::connectByMetaMethodToFreeFunction()
PASS   : tst_QMetaObject_CompatQArg::cleanupTestCase()
Totals: 202 passed, 0 failed, 0 skipped, 0 blacklisted, 8ms
********* Finished testing of tst_QMetaObject_CompatQArg *********
